WWRUG13

Fairmont San Jose

[San Jose, California, USA]

Sept 29 th through Oct. 4 th



Keynotes, special events etc. content, products covered,

TBA as soon as we can.



The first RUG event was in 1993, back in the days of Remedy Corp.

Four companies have created them, but they all were and will be

the best value that training and conference dollars can buy if you are in

The BMC - Remedy - ITSM World.



This is the 5 th time that we have had the privilege to create this,

And BMC of course is our Cornerstone Sponsor again this year.



We look forward to welcoming you once again to Silicon Valley

and a five day immersion course in all things BMC Remedy.
